<p><h3>Company Description</h3><p>Bantrel is proud to be a leading provider of Engineering, Procurement, Construction and Construction Management (EPC / EPCM) services in Canada. For 40 years we have delivered end-to-end solutions for some of Canada’s most challenging and complex energy, mining, infrastructure, and nuclear projects, with an unrelenting focus on safety and quality. Bantrel performs design and procurement services from our primary Calgary, Edmonton and Toronto office locations and delivers construction management and self-perform construction services at various Client sites across Canada. We operate independently but leverage the global expertise of and provide resources to our affiliate Bechtel Corporation, one of the largest EPC companies in the world, and remain Canadian focused including through our other shareholder, McCaig Investments, a respected local family group of businesses and deep community supporter. Our private ownership provides long-term business planning and strategic decision horizons supported by a strong financial position.</p><h3>Job Description</h3><p>We are currently seeking a qualified Engineering Manager / Project Technical Manager (PTM) to join our Mining Division team, based out of Saskatoon, SK. The PTM will be responsible for guiding an owner’s multi-discipline engineering team to deliver safe, high-quality, and cost-effective solutions for complex heavy industrial projects. As the PTM, you’ll ensure technical integrity, align with program priorities, and drive collaboration across engineering, procurement, and construction. Join Bantrel and work with K+S Potash (KSPC) as an Integrated Project Management Team (IPMT), to expand the KSPC Bethune Potash Mine in near Moose Jaw Saskatchewan from 2.2 to 3.0M tonnes per annum over the next 5 years. The final production capacity is intended to grow over decades to 4M tonnes per year, doubling the current production output of potash. Key personnel will support the project from Saskatoon and Bethune, with additional support staff supporting from Calgary, Edmonton, and Toronto.
